Pagini recente » Cod sursa (job #2643342) | Cod sursa (job #2221513) | Cod sursa (job #1216222) | Cod sursa (job #2675113) | Cod sursa (job #64362)
Cod sursa(job #64362)
#include<stdio.h>
FILE*f=fopen("triplete.in","r");
FILE*g=fopen("triplete.out","w");
int a[5001][5001],n,m,sol;
void read()
{
int i,j,x,y;
fscanf(f,"%d %d",&n,&m);
for(i=1;i<=m;++i)
{
fscanf(f,"%d %d",&x,&y);
a[x][y]=1;
a[y][x]=1;
}
}
void bug()
{
int i,j;
for(i=1;i<=n;++i)
{
for(j=1;j<=n;++j) fprintf(g,"%d ",a[i][j]);
fprintf(g,"\n");
}}
void det_solutie()
{
int i,j,p,k;
for(i=1;i<=n;++i)
for(j=i+1;j<=n-i+1;++j)
if(a[i][j]==1)
{
for(p=j+1;p<=n-j+1;++p)
if(a[j][p]==1&&a[i][p]==1) sol++;
}
fprintf(g,"%d\n",sol+1);
}
int main()
{
read();
det_solutie();
// bug();
return 0;
}